Isolation,Identification and Cultural Character of a Strain of Purple Nonsulfur Photosynthetic Bacteria

Abstract

[Objective]The research aimed to obtain a new bacteria source of functional photosynthetic bacteria. [Method]A strain of purple nonsulfur photosynthetic bacteria GB-1 was isolated and purified from the sediment of fishpond in Maoming suburbs. The classification and identification of purple nonsulfur photosynthetic bacteria GB-1 was carried out by the observation of cell morphology,the cell coloring matter absorption spectrum determination and the study of physiological and biochemical characteristics. Meanwhile,the cultural character of the strain GB-1 was subsequently investigated. [Result]The strain GB-1 was identified as Rhodopseudomonas palustris. The optimum conditions for its growth were studied as follows: the best carbon source was a small molecule organic acid,growth temperature was 32- 35 ℃,p H was 8-9,Na Cl concentration was less than 1%,and the condition of illumination was incandescent light bulb and micro-aerobic. [Conclusion]Halotolerated ability of GB-1 were 5%. After the cultivation for 7 d,the removal rates for ammonia nitrogen and nitrite by the strain GB-1 was up to 57. 71% and 47. 45%,respectively. It appeared broad application prospects in the treatment of eutrophic water.
